SALISBURY B extended their lead at the top of the Henley and District Darts League to 23 points on Tuesday following their 16-5 victory against their C team. Second placed The Bird beat Saracens 14-7.
Elsewhere, Hare and Hounds A beat Butchers 15-6, Hare and Hounds B edged out Nettlebed 11-10 as did Three Horseshoes against Salisbury A.
The latest league standings are as follows: 1 Salisbury B, played 15, 229 points; 2 The Bird, 15, 206; 3 The Saracens, 15, 192; 4 Hare and Hounds A, 14, 153; 5 Salisbury A, 15, 149; 6 Nettlebed, 15, 147; 7 Three Horseshoes, 14, 144; 8 Hare and Hounds B, 13, 121; 9 Salisbury C, 14, 93; 10 The Butchers, 14, 82.
